Petro describes the disqualification of María Corina Machado as an “anti-democratic coup”. Machado scores higher in the polls than Nicolás Maduro, which is why he had become a real headache for the ruling party.

Petro was dismissed in 2013 as mayor of Bogotá and disqualified for 15 years for a matter related to garbage - justice would later rule in his favor. Since then he has directly opposed the fact that administrative processes can veto politicians elected by the people.
